How to fill out the Ikdc Calculator online

The IKDC Calculator is a valuable tool for assessing knee function, especially post-surgery. Completing this form online can facilitate accurate evaluations of symptoms and functional capabilities, providing essential information for healthcare providers.

Follow the steps to successfully complete the Ikdc Calculator.

  1. Click 'Get Form' button to retrieve the IKDC Calculator form and open it in your preferred online platform.
  2. Begin with the 'Patient' section. Enter the patient's name and specify the involved side (Left or Right) by selecting the appropriate option.
  3. Move to the 'Symptoms' section. Assess the highest level of activity that can be performed without significant knee pain and select the corresponding grade from the provided options (0-4).
  4. Continue by addressing the frequency and severity of pain experienced over the past four weeks, marking the appropriate score to reflect the pain level.
  5. Indicate the stiffness or swelling experienced in the knee during the past four weeks by choosing the correct description from none to extreme.
  6. Assess the capability of performing various activities without swelling or giving way of the knee, rating from 0 (unable) to 4 (very strenuous).
  7. Fill out the 'Sports Activities' section, indicating the highest level of regular participation possible and how the knee affects specific movements such as stairs, kneeling, and squatting.
  8. Rate the function of the knee on a scale from 0 to 10, with comments on changes in function before and after surgery, ensuring all responses are accurately reflected.

The IKDC is a patient-completed tool, which contains sections on knee symptoms (7 items), function (2 items), and sports activities (2 items). Scores range from 0 points (lowest level of function or highest level of symptoms) to 100 points (highest level of function and lowest level of symptoms).

The knee function subscale asks patients one (1) simple question – how is their knee at present versus how was their knee prior to injury. Scores are obtained by summing the individual items and then transforming the crude total to a scaled number that ranges from 0 to 100.

The International Knee Documentation Committee (IKDC) Subjective Knee Form is a patient-oriented questionnaire that assesses symptoms and function in daily living activities.

Results between 85 and 100 points are considered excellent, between 70 and 84 “good”, whereas the range from 60 to 69 indicates “fair” knee status and, finally, “poor” knee function is assigned for scores <60 pts.
